Unit IX: Current challenges facing the Indian Economy | Poverty – absolute and relative; Main programmes for poverty alleviation: A critical assessment; Human Capital Formation – How many people become resource; Role of human capital in economic development; Rural development: Key issues – credit and marketing – role of cooperatives; agricultural diversification; Employment: Growth and changes in work force participation rate in formal and informal sectors; problems and policies Infrastructure: Meaning and Types: Cases Studies: Health: Problems and Policies – A critical assessment; Sustainable Economic Development: Meaning, Effects of Economic Development on Resources and Environment, including global warming |

CUET Economics Eligibility Criteria 2023
Candidates preparing for the CUET 2023 exam should check the eligibility conditions listed by the universities before applying. Every university's comprehensive CUET eligibility criteria for Chemistry are listed below:
The candidate must have completed a recognised university or board's class 12th test or equivalent.
For all categories of candidates, the eligibility standards for the minimum percentage of marks earned in Class 12 vary by university.
Some universities impose age limits on their students. On the official website, the candidate can verify the eligibility requirements.
There are also certain eligibility requirements for subjects in the 12th grade. These eligibility requirements will be determined by the university and course for which you are applying.

CUET 2023 Preparation Strategy 2023:
Candidates preparing for the CUET 2023 exam should have a plan. By systematically preparing for the exam, candidates will be better prepared. To help you do well in Economics, we've listed the following CUET 2023 preparation approach:
Review the entire CUET economics course. Understanding the syllabus will help you understand the exam structure as well as identify the essential topics covered in the test.
List your strengths and weaknesses in preparation for each subject.
Candidates should create a study plan for preparation. A study plan can assist the applicant in preparing for each topic as well as ensuring equal time is given to each topic.
It is important to practise multiple questions per topic every day. This will help you clarify your concept and improve your pace.
Solve the previous year's question paper, which should have a variety of questions.

What is the CUCET syllabus?
The CUET syllabus 2023 is divided into three sections - Section 1 (1A and 1B), Section II, and Section III. The syllabus includes reading comprehension (based on several passage kinds, including factual, literary, and narrative texts, as well as vocabulary and literary aptitude tests. For MCQs based solely on the NCERT Class XII syllabus, input text may be used. Quantitative Reasoning (Simple application of basic mathematical concepts arithmetic, algebra geometry taught till Grade 8), Numerical Ability, Logical and Analytical Reasoning and General Knowledge, Current Affairs, and General Mental Ability.
